Cottage: America's Favorite Home Inside and Out

Rate this book
The humble cottage offers a place of calming retreat and the opportunity to express a proud sense of individuality. In this timeless photographic treasury, the authors shine light on three charming characteristics that unify all a connection to nature, an intimately scaled design, and the use of locally made materials. They explore 24 superb American examples of all types-permanent homes and weekend getaways in rural, suburban, and urban locations, new cottages and remodels-discussing site planning, vernacular building materials, roof pitches, window sizes, interior design, and garden styles. Emphasizing current and future trends, "Cottage" is a storybook fantasy come alive.

Others may find this useful. However, 3,200 sq. ft., does not fit the definition of a cottage. Not even according to Wikipedia.

As I read through the book and looked for something inspiring, a reason to keep it even, the impression that it was just an excuse for a bunch of random people to have their houses immortalized in a book of glossy photographs grew stronger and stronger.

I ended the book with laughter and disgust.
